package com.fishercoder;
import com.fishercoder.solutions._201;
import org.junit.BeforeClass;
import org.junit.Test;
import static org.junit.Assert.assertEquals;
/**
* Created by fishercoder on 5/3/17.
*/
public class _201Test {
private static _201 test;
private static int m;
private static int n;
private static int actual;
private static int expected;
@BeforeClass
public static void setup(){
test = new _201();
}
@Test
public void test1(){
m = 5;
n = 7;
actual = test.rangeBitwiseAnd_TLE(m, n);
expected = 4;
assertEquals(expected, actual);
actual = test.rangeBitwiseAnd(m, n);
assertEquals(expected, actual);
}
@Test
public void test2(){
m = 1;
n = 2;
actual = test.rangeBitwiseAnd_TLE(m, n);
expected = 0;
assertEquals(expected, actual);
actual = test.rangeBitwiseAnd(m, n);
assertEquals(expected, actual);
}
@Test
public void test3(){
m = 0;
n = 2147483647;
long start = System.currentTimeMillis();
actual = test.rangeBitwiseAnd_TLE(m, n);
System.out.println("It took " + (System.currentTimeMillis() - start) + " ms to finish.");
expected = 0;
assertEquals(expected, actual);
actual = test.rangeBitwiseAnd(m, n);
assertEquals(expected, actual);
}
@Test
public void test4(){
m = 20000;
n = 2147483647;
long start = System.currentTimeMillis();
// actual = test.rangeBitwiseAnd_TLE(m, n);
System.out.println("It took " + (System.currentTimeMillis() - start) + " ms to finish.");
expected = 0;
assertEquals(expected, actual);
actual = test.rangeBitwiseAnd(m, n);
assertEquals(expected, actual);
}
}
